Orioles vs. Yankees Live Blog: Instant Updates and Analysis 7/22

John LundJul 22, 2015

The New York Yankees battled the Baltimore Orioles in the second game of their three-game set at Yankee Stadium on Wednesday night at 7:05 p.m ET.

The Bronx Bombers picked up the 3-2 win in the series opener on Tuesday night and followed with a 4-3 on Wednesday to hold their 4.5-game lead over the Toronto Blue Jays for first place in the American League East.

With the loss, Baltimore dropped into a tie with the Tampa Bays Rays for third place in the division and are now six games behind the Yankees. The Red Sox sit in last place at 10.5 games.

The Yankees found early success in the bottom of the first, courtesy of the top of the lineup. Brett Gardner brought home Jacoby Ellsbury after he doubled, and Mark Teixeira hit a two-run home run to give New York a 3-0 lead.

Ryan Flaherty cut the deficit to one with a two-run homer of his own in the third, but Alex Rodriguez gave the Yankees an insurance run with a 453 foot blast in the fifth. It was the longest home run at Yankees Stadium this season by more than 20 feet and was Arod's 20th home run.

New York's bullpen shut down the O's for the second-straight night, pitching a scoreless seventh and eighth before handing the ball to Andrew Miller in the 9th. Miller gave up a solo shot to Chris Davis but still secured the save and the 4-3 win.

Tonight was a tale of two pitchers trying to redefine themselves for starting rotations in need of some consistency.

The Yankees sent Ivan Nova to the mound, who was 1-3 with a 3.42 ERA in four starts since returning from Tommy John surgery. The righty had struggled against the O's in his career, compiling a 5.03 ERA in 12 starts. He pitched well however, scattering three hits with three strikeouts and walks.

The Orioles started with Kevin Gausman, who had been a journeyman in their farm system for most of the season. Gausman had been optioned to Triple-A Norfolk right before the All-Star break and left the majors with a 5.00 ERA in 27 innings.

He settled down after the first inning, but the three runs proved to be too much for Baltimore to overcome. The Yankees also flashed the leather at several points in the game, including great snags by Stephen Drew and Chase Headley.

Rodriguez is on pace to hit 30 home runs and drive in 100 RBIs, numbers that not many people expected to see before the season. He and Teixeira have also combined for 44 home runs, the same number of extra base hits that Teixeira has this season.

The Yankees have played in five one-run games since the All-Star break and won four of them. New York played small ball to win last night and used its power to win tonight's game and improve to 52-41. The Orioles are now back below .500 at 46-47.

With the trade deadline almost a week away, both teams could benefit from making some moves.

The Yankees are clearly set in the bullpen but would benefit from picking up a starting pitcher or another bat  for the bottom of their lineup. General Manager Brian Cashman has said he has no plans on going after a big arm, so if you believe him, that takes care of that.

For the Orioles, hitting isn't the problem, but the pitching could also use work. Today's rumors had tonight's starting pitcher on the trading block, but that might remain a rumor. Baltimore and New York may be willing to ride their teams out the rest of the way as is.
